Transaction 22c24f00800cbabcd26f68d23920717aa3cac76d678208154295a34c00a6969e
1 Input
1 Output
-
22c24f00800cbabcd26f68d23920717aa3cac76d678208154295a34c00a6969e:0
- value
- 99215
- script pubkey
- OP_0 OP_PUSHBYTES_32 69755deeec4a1df64cd59b3bc44c670c010ef28a5367435a6d7a53e62144769e
- address
- bc1qd964mmhvfgwlvnx4nvaugnr8psqsau522dn5xknd0ff7vg2yw60qedjsvc